About this title: 'Friday', winner of the 1967 Grand Prix du Roman of the Acadimie Frangaise, is a sly, enchanting retelling of the legend of Robinson Crusoe by the man the 'New Yorker' calls "France's best and probably best-known writer." Cast away on a tropical island, Michel Tournier's god-fearing Crusoe sets out to tame it, to remake it in the image of the ...
